Mission Statement:

Street Safe New Mexico (formerly Safe Sex Work) is dedicated to protecting the health and safety of all marginalized women, especially those who must live on the streets in order to survive or have been victims of sex trafficking.

Primary Programs:

Our programs are designed to help accomplish two goals. to protect:
1) The health
and
2) The safety
of women who live and work on the streets.
 
Programs that are geared toward safety include:
Bad Guy List — we gives descriptions of men who have attacked women on the street, especially those who do sex work
Pepper Spray Give-Away — provides homemade pepper spray to women who live on the street to help with their protection and sense of safety
 
Programs that are geared toward health include:
Safe Sex Work — provides condoms and feminine hygiene products to women who do street-based sex work
Save Your Skin — Medical students from the University of New Mexico eduate IV drug users one on one about how to prevent abscesses. Clients are given flyers about abscess prevention.
